Why Opener Reinforcement Brackets Matter Garage doors are marvels of engineering, balancing weight and tension to provide seamless operation. A vital component of the system is the torsion spring, which bears the burden of lifting and lowering the door. However, even the most robust springs can eventually fail, and when they do, the consequences can be severe. The Perilous Consequences of Doors Off Track: A Cautionary Tale

Image
Doors serve as essential components of our daily lives, offering security, privacy, and convenience. However, when a door comes off its track, it can quickly become a safety hazard with potentially disastrous consequences. In this blog post, we'll explore the dangers associated with doors off track and why it's crucial to address this issue promptly. The Common Culprits Before delving into the hazards of doors off track, let's identify the common reasons behind this issue: Wear and Tear: Over time, the hardware and rollers supporting a door may deteriorate due to regular use, weather conditions, or lack of maintenance. Misalignment: A door can come off track if it becomes misaligned with the frame, often caused by forceful slamming or structural shifts. Inadequate Maintenance: Neglecting to lubricate tracks, hinges, and rollers can lead to increased friction, making it easier for the door to go off track.
